Tell your doctor today if you (or your youngster): may not be viewing as well as before starting SABRIL; begin to journey, encounter things, or are a lot more awkward than typical vigabatrin wean side effects; are amazed by individuals or points coming in front of you that appear to come out of no place; or if your child is acting in different ways than typical.

The Vigabatrin REMS Program is needed by the FDA to make sure informed risk-benefit choices before launching treatment, and to guarantee ideal use of vigabatrin while individuals are dealt with. When vision loss will take place, it is not feasible for your healthcare company to understand.

It is recommended that your doctor test your (or your kid's) vision prior to or within 4 weeks after beginning SABRIL and at the very least every 3 months during therapy till SABRIL is stopped. If you or your kid have any type of side impact that troubles you or that does not go away, tell your medical care provider.

Tell your doctor right away if seizures worsen. You and your doctor will have to determine if you ought to take SABRIL while you are expectant. One of the most typical negative effects of SABRIL in grownups include: blurred vision, sleepiness, dizziness, troubles strolling or really feeling uncoordinated, drinking (shake), and tiredness.
